Transaction 4d17ae108a352b61d20474d2455162d4639f38bd15e54c95fc51f0ea2a4999c5

1 Input
2 Outputs
  • 4d17ae108a352b61d20474d2455162d4639f38bd15e54c95fc51f0ea2a4999c5:0
  • value  1813028
    address  39MMiwo7SLCTgGwFQPv5rq97yiKWfTHL7x
  • 4d17ae108a352b61d20474d2455162d4639f38bd15e54c95fc51f0ea2a4999c5:1
  • value  649425464
    address  3MXWKnt6CRXRHcVm2fyLq4SdG2FQpDPUux